Retail Loss Prevention Auditor jobs in Jackson, MS

Retail Loss Prevention Auditor analyzes and reviews store accounting, inventory, and transaction data to detect issues and ensure that policies and programs to reduce loss are implemented. Evaluates processes and procedures to identify internal control weaknesses that could result in loss. Being a Retail Loss Prevention Auditor reviews patterns and trends related to product loss. Coordinates with law enforcement to conduct investigations of theft or fraud. Additionally, Retail Loss Prevention Auditor investigates employee policy violations. May require a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a manager. The Retail Loss Prevention Auditor occasionally directed in several aspects of the work. Gaining exposure to some of the complex tasks within the job function. To be a Retail Loss Prevention Auditor typically requires 2-4 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Jackson is located primarily in northeastern Hinds County, with small portions in Madison and Rankin counties. The Pearl River forms most of the eastern border of the city. A small portion of the city containing Tougaloo College lies in Madison County, bounded on the west by Interstate 220 and on the east by U.S. Route 51 and Interstate 55. An unconnected section of the city surrounds Jackson–Evers International Airport in Rankin County.
